Claims
- 1. A method for producing a nuclear halogenated aromatic compound by causing the vapor of an aromatic compound possessing cyano groups to react with a halogen gas in a vapor phase in the presence of a catalyst, which comprises using activated carbon as the catalyst and said activated carbon being such that the average pore diameter of said activated carbon determined by the nitrogen adsorption method is not less than 12.2 .ANG. and the cumulative pore volume of the portion of said activated carbon having pore diameters in the range of 5-100 .ANG. determined by the steam adsorption method is not less than 0.45 g/cc.
- 2. A method according to claim 1, wherein the specific surface area of said activated carbon as determined by the B.E.T. method is not less than 900 m.sup.2 /g.
- 3. A method according to claim 1 or claim 2, wherein said aromatic compound used as the raw material is a compound represented by the following structural formula (3): ##STR5## wherein m represents an integer satisfying the expression, 1.ltoreq.m.ltoreq.4 and the product aimed at is a compound represented by the following structural formula (4): ##STR6## wherein m has the same numerical value as n in the foregoing formula (3).
- 4. A method for producing a nuclear halogenated aromatic compound, which comprises:
- vaporizing benzonitrile,
- mixing the vapor of benzonitrile with a halogen gas,
- and causing the resultant mixture in a vapor phase in the presence of a catalyst, which comprises using activated carbon as the catalyst and said activated carbon being such that the average pore diameter of said activated carbon determined by the nitrogen adsorption method is not less than 12.2 .ANG. and the cumulative pore volume of the portion of said activated carbon having pore diameters in the range of 5-100 .ANG. determined by the steam adsorption method is not less than 0.45 g/cc.
